Five Blues in World Cup Frame

1st September 2003


Five Cardiff Blues' players have been named in the Wales' squad for the Rugby World Cup to be staged in Australia in October and November.

Blues' skipper Martyn Williams heads the list as he gets set for his second global tournament - he played for Wales against Japan and Samoa when the World Cup was last held in 1999. No decision has yet been made by coach Steve Hansen regarding the captain for the tournament.

Joining Williams in the squad are his namesake, Rhys, centres Tom Shanklin and Iestyn Harris and hooker Gareth Williams. The squad of 31 will be reduced to the required 30 on 10 September with one of the four hookers provisionally named having to be withdrawn/

Hansen said, "That is due to a few injury worries we are having which will be resolved prior to the final registration date."

Other Blues' stars have been less fortunate in Hansen's final selection. Both Robinson brothers, Jamie and Nick, have missed out as has another vetern of the 1999 campaign, prop Ben Evans.

Craig Morgan and Ryan Powell were not considered because of injuries.
